Ignite Your Culinary Passion
Whether you're a weekend meal prepper or a passionate home chef, true food lovers know one thing no matter what they cook: when it's time to invest in your own range, it has to be a gas stove. Folks have been cooking food over fire for millennia, and while electric stoves do bring some new technologies to the kitchen, it's hard to beat the reliability of flame. Electric coils glow orange when in use, and can take a while to heat up compared to their fiery competitors. Instead, gas-fueled burners react immediately to temperature changes, dropping or increasing temperatures as soon as you turn the knob. And with the visual cue of the expanding or shrinking flame, it's easy to tell when and how things are changing on your Frigidaire gas stove.
Why the Frigidaire Gas Stove?
Why pick a Frigidaire gas stove over the crowded field of competitors? One word: expertise. Frigidaire created their first kitchen appliance (in fact, the first self-contained refrigerator ever) over a hundred years ago. Much has changed since then, from the introduction of shining stainless steel to smart technology in the home oven, but their top-notch performance hasn't faltered. These kitchen appliance champions still work to spearhead new technology, all while giving customers the most bang for their buck. Keep an eye out for gas stoves with low price points, but make sure they have all the features you need. Home chefs and those who cook in a hurry are going to want a Frigidaire gas stove equipped with at least one power burner (12,000 BTU or higher). The more BTUs your burner has, the higher your heat, and you want at least one of these extra-powerful burners for boiling water, stir-frying, searing steaks, and more.
A Smarter Way to Cook
If you've got a bit of room in your budget, start considering smarter features that will help make your dinner prep easier. Extra dollars means extra add-ons, from additional fifth (or sixth) burners to a high-speed steam-cleaning setting. Meanwhile, built-in air frying takes many of these models to a whole new level of functionality. Instead of separate air fryer small appliances taking up space on the countertop, these two-in-one machines turn out crispy chicken, tasty veggies, and other high-speed dinners cooked to perfection. The speedy cooking methods aren't the only high-tech elements on these Frigidaire gas stoves. Instead of normal stainless steel (notorious for holding onto fingerprints and stains), some shining silver Frigidaire models are built with Smudge-Proof® stainless steel. This finish keeps your appliance resistant to marks and fingerprints, ensuring that your kitchen looks pristine—even after dinner is done.
